Output 58686a8534785ab8bf6f9255ff42310b89a648b63b583ec67d6fb3d12614ed04:4

value
58094000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24bfaf82596898176bbc3769f1a524780d351f9e OP_EQUALVERIFY OP_CHECKSIG
address
D8VQViFoEmkxy6SEaFPHmna1b9uWbyskSq
transaction
58686a8534785ab8bf6f9255ff42310b89a648b63b583ec67d6fb3d12614ed04